Poppa Wheely
Season 3, Episode 4a
Episode name reference to/pun on: The motorcross term and idiom "Pop a wheelie".
Poppa Wheely
Air date January 18, 2002
Production number 303a
Directed by Chris Savino, John McIntyre

Poppa Wheely is the first part of the fourth episode in the third season of Dexter's Laboratory, which first aired on January 18, 2002. In this episode, it's Career Day at Huber Elementary, and Dexter is so ashamed of Dad that he decides to create a better father. Shortly after, he realizes Dad is much cooler.

Synopsis

It is Career Day, and because Dexter is ashamed of his father, he creates a better father for himself. However, he soon discovers that his real father is much cooler.

Production Notes

  • Although this episode aired on January 18, 2002, it was produced in 2001 according to the credits.
    • This episode completed production in March 2001.[1]

Airing

  • This is the first episode to premiere in 2002 in United States.
